Nutrition Facts

Bear Cooked Meat

Serving Size: piece; cooked (277g)

* Amount Per Serving
Calories 717.4 cal
Calories from Fat 333.9 cal
% Daily Value
Total Fat 37.1 g 57.1%
Saturated Fat 9.8 g 49%
Cholesterol 271.5 mg 90.5%
Sodium 196.7 mg 8.2%
Total Carbohydrate 0 g 0%
Dietary Fiber 0 g 0%
Sugars (Added) 0 g 0%
Protein 89.8 g 179.6%
 
Vitamins
Vitamin A 0 IU 0%
Vitamin B6 0.8 mg 40.2%
Vitamin B12 6.8 mcg 114%
Vitamin C 0 mg 0%
Vitamin D 0 mcg 0%
Vitamin E 1.4 mg 4.5%
Vitamin K 5 mcg 6.2%
 
Minerals
Calcium (Ca) 13.9 mg 1.4%
Copper (Cu) 0.4 mg 20.5%
Iron (Fe) 29.7 mg 165.1%
Magnesium (Mg) 63.7 mg 15.9%
Manganese (Mn) 0 mg 0%
Potassium (K) 728.5 mg 20.8%
Phosphorus (P) 470.9 mg 47.1%
Selenium (Se) 31 mcg 44.3%
Zinc (Zn) 28.4 mg 189.7%
